The Tire Pressure Monitoring System (TPMS) is a crucial safety feature in modern vehicles, including the Nissan Maxima. This system continuously monitors the air pressure in your tires and alerts you when one or more tires are significantly under-inflated. Understanding how to reset and relearn the TPMS in your Nissan Maxima is essential for maintaining optimal tire performance and ensuring your safety on the road.
Why TPMS Resets are Necessary
There are several reasons why you might need to reset or relearn your Nissan Maxima’s TPMS:
- After rotating or replacing tires
- When switching between summer and winter tires
- After a tire repair
- If the TPMS warning light remains on even after properly inflating the tires
- When replacing TPMS sensors

TPMS Reset Methods for Different Nissan Maxima Generations
7th Generation Nissan Maxima (2009-2015)
For the 7th generation Maxima, you can use the following method:
- Locate the TPMS reset button, which is typically a white female plug attached to the OBD II wire loom under the dash
- Insert a paper clip or wire into the interface plug
- Turn the ignition to the “ON” position without starting the engine
- Tap the end of the paper clip on any exposed ground (metal) 6 times within 10 seconds of turning the ignition on
- The TPMS warning light should start to flash slowly, indicating that you’ve activated the TPMS relearn process
- Start the car and drive at speeds above 25 mph until the light goes out (this may take up to 10 minutes)

Alternative TPMS Reset Method Using a Wire
For some Nissan Maxima models, you can use a simple wire method to initiate the TPMS relearn process:
- Locate the Data Link Connector (DLC) for the OBDII port under the dashboard
- Find the single square white TPMS connector attached to the DLC
- Insert one end of a 4-inch long wire into the TPMS connector
- Turn the key to the “ON” position (do not start the engine)
- Touch the other end of the wire to the DLC metal bracket 5-6 times within 10 seconds
- If successful, the TPMS warning light will start flashing, indicating you’re in TPMS learning mode
- Remove the wire and proceed with the relearn process by driving the vehicle
TPMS Relearn Without a Trigger Tool
If you don’t have access to a TPMS trigger tool, you can still relearn the system using this method:
- Set the tire pressures to specific values for each tire position:
Tire Position Tire Pressure Front Left 240 kPa (34 psi) Front Right 220 kPa (31 psi) Rear Right 200 kPa (29 psi) Rear Left 180 kPa (26 psi) - Follow the steps to enter TPMS relearn mode using the wire method described earlier
- Once the TPMS light is flashing slowly, start the car
- Drive at speeds above 25 mph until the light goes out
- After the light goes out, refill your tires to the correct pressure as specified in your owner’s manual
Troubleshooting TPMS Issues
If you’re experiencing persistent TPMS problems, consider the following:
- Check for faulty TPMS sensors
- Ensure the battery in the TPMS sensors isn’t depleted
- Look for damage to the tire valve stems where the sensors are located
- Verify that aftermarket wheels are compatible with your Maxima’s TPMS
- Check for interference from other electronic devices

TPMS Sensor Maintenance
To ensure your TPMS functions correctly:
- Replace TPMS sensors when replacing tires (typically every 5-7 years)
- Have sensors checked during routine tire service
- Keep valve stems and sensors clean from dirt and debris
- Avoid using tire sealants unless they’re specifically marked as TPMS-safe
